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Damage Restoration

Don’t wait until it’s too late.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s you need commercial water damage rest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your business, it could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call our team to assess the damage and create a plan to dry out your property.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on walls and ceilings can be a sign of a larger problem. Our team will assess the damage and create a plan to dry out your business and prevent further destruction.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the damage and create a plan to repair or replace your flooring.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Our team will assess the damage and create a plan to repair or replace your walls.

Visible Water Damage on Electrical Outlets or Switches

Visible water damage on electrical outlets or switches can be a sign of a serious problem. Our team will assess the damage and create a plan to repair or replace your electrical systems.

Water Damage in Your Business’s Attic or Crawl Space

Water damage in your business’s attic or crawl space can be a sign of a larger problem. Our team will assess the damage and create a plan to dry out your property and prevent further destruction.

Commercial Water Damage Restoration Cost in South Houston, TX

The cost of commercial water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in South Houston, TX. Here are some estimated costs for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water present
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ment used
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The type of surfaces affected and the level of cleaning required
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the type of materials needed
Containment and Water Removal (Emergency Service) $1,000 – $5,000 The severity of the emergency and the amount of equipment needed
